3) Russian River Blind Pig IPA
Russian River’s Pliny the Elder has been honored as the best commercial beer in America by the American Homebrewers Association five years running. However, Pliny the Elder is a double IPA that lumbers in at 8% ABV and 100 IBUs. It’s friendlier cousin, Blind Pig, clocks in at 6.1% ABV and hits a sweet spot of 70 IBUs while still striking mesmerizing piney and citrus chords. Which all means you can drink more of it, another reason we’re calling it tops.
